Musical Endeavors

Since his breakout role in Bull Durham, Kevin Costner has been a Hollywood leading man. But in recent years, he’s also become known for his musical endeavors.

In 2007, Costner formed the band Modern West and released their debut album, Untold Truths. The album was a mix of country, rock, and blues, and received mixed reviews. But fans of Costner’s acting appreciated his willingness to branch out and try something new.

Modern West released their second album, Turn It On, in 2010. This time around, the album was better received by critics and fans alike. And in 2012, they released their third album, Feels Like Home.
